Recent research reveal high prevalence rate for HIV/AIDS in Blantyre

By Robert Kumwenda

Recent research has revealed that there are many people that are infected with HIV in Blantyre the virus that causes AIDS pandemic.

This was said by Dr Emanuel Kanjunjunju who is Director of Health for Blantyre during the commemoration of this year international AIDS Candle light at Mbayani Primary school ground.

Dr Kanjunjunju encouraged young people between the ages of 15 to 20 not to lack behind in accessing HIV/AIDS services because youth are the one who are mostly affected by the disease.

In a related development it has been revealed that young people of the ages between 10 and 19 are the ones who are mostly affected by the HIV/AIDS in Africa.

This was said at the AIDS conference which is being held in South Africa by delegates comprising of scientist, researchers and activists from different countries across the World.

The delegates said this is because most people of this age group do not have access to HIV/AIDS and most of them do not read newspapers.

The candle Light memorial was celebrated under the theme “Engage, educate and empower a call to renown towards to HIV/AIDS response.
The first HIV/AIDS Candle Light memorial was in United States of America in 1983 when much about the disease was not known to the World.
